.store-locator-page .breadcrumbs-wrapper{margin-bottom:0;padding:16px 0}@media(min-width:992px){.store-locator-page .breadcrumbs-wrapper{margin-bottom:16px}}.store-locator-page .breadcrumbs-wrapper .breadcrumbs{padding-top:2px}@media(min-width:992px){.store-locator-page .breadcrumbs-wrapper .breadcrumbs{padding-top:0}}.store-locator-page .breadcrumbs-wrapper .breadcrumb-item-text{text-transform:uppercase}.store-locator-page .collapsible-component{margin:0;max-width:100%;padding:32px 16px 0}@media(min-width:992px){.store-locator-page .collapsible-component{padding:40px 24px 0}}.store-locator-page .collapsible-component .collapsible-component-heading{margin:0}.store-locator-page .collapsible-component .collapsible-item{border-bottom:1px solid var(--color-black)}.store-locator-page .collapsible-component .collapsible-item .btn.title{letter-spacing:0;line-height:20px;padding:18px 0}.store-locator-page .collapsible-component .collapsible-item .collapsible-item-content{padding:0}.store-locator-page .store-locator-page-container{padding-top:40px}@media(min-width:992px){.store-locator-page .store-locator-page-container{padding-top:72px}}.store-locator-page .store-locator-page-container .store-locator-page-title{color:var(--color-black);font-family:var(--font-tous-bold);font-size:20px;font-weight:400;line-height:28px}@media(min-width:992px){.store-locator-page .store-locator-page-container .store-locator-page-title{font-size:32px;line-height:40px}}.store-locator-page .store-locator-page-container .store-locator-page-search-container{gap:32px;max-width:100%}@media(min-width:992px){.store-locator-page .store-locator-page-container .store-locator-page-search-container{gap:17px;max-width:1024px}}.store-locator-page .store-locator-page-container .jumbotron{height:532px}@media(min-width:992px){.store-locator-page .store-locator-page-container .jumbotron{height:863px}}.store-locator-page .store-locator-page-container .store-locator-page-search-nav-tabs{border-bottom:none}.store-locator-page .store-locator-page-container .store-locator-page-search-nav-tab{border-bottom:1px solid var(--color-grey6);color:var(--color-grey6);font-family:var(--font-roboto-bold);font-size:14px;font-weight:400;line-height:20px;padding:8px 0;text-transform:uppercase}.store-locator-page .store-locator-page-container .store-locator-page-search-nav-tab.active{border-bottom:1px solid var(--color-black);color:var(--color-black)}.store-locator-page .store-locator-page-container .store-locator-form-wrapper{max-width:100%}@media(min-width:992px){.store-locator-page .store-locator-page-container .store-locator-form-wrapper{max-width:39%}}.store-locator-page .store-locator-page-container .store-locator-stores-list{gap:16px;max-height:678px;overflow-y:scroll}@media(min-width:992px){.store-locator-page .store-locator-page-container .store-locator-stores-list{max-height:641px}}.store-locator-page .store-locator-page-container .store-locator-stores-list.with-scrollbar{padding-right:16px}.store-locator-page .store-locator-page-container .store-locator-stores-list.with-scrollbar::-webkit-scrollbar{width:4px}.store-locator-page .store-locator-page-container .store-locator-stores-list.with-scrollbar::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 5px #e9e9e9;box-shadow:inset 0 0 5px #e9e9e9}.store-locator-page .store-locator-page-container .store-locator-stores-list.with-scrollbar::-webkit-scrollbar-thumb{background:#0f0f10;border-radius:8px}.store-locator-page .store-locator-page-container .store-locator-stores-list.with-scrollbar::-webkit-scrollbar-thumb:hover{background:#0f0f10}.store-locator-page .store-locator-page-container .store-locator-store-list-card{background-color:#f5f1f1;border-radius:4px}.store-locator-page .store-locator-page-container .store-locator-store-list-card-wrapper{gap:8px}.store-locator-page .store-locator-page-container .store-locator-store-list-card-title{color:var(--color-black);font-family:var(--font-roboto-bold);font-size:16px;font-weight:400;line-height:24px}.store-locator-page .store-locator-page-container .store-locator-store-list-card-text{color:var(--color-black);font-family:var(--font-roboto-regular);font-size:14px;font-weight:400;line-height:20px}.store-locator-page .store-locator-page-container .store-locator-store-list-card-icon{height:16px;width:16px}.store-locator-page .store-locator-page-container .store-locator-store-list-card-link{height:-webkit-fit-content;height:-moz-fit-content;height:fit-content;letter-spacing:0;text-decoration:underline;white-space:nowrap}.store-locator-page .store-locator-page-container .store-locator-store-list-card-link:hover{background-color:transparent}.store-locator-page .store-locator-page-container .store-locator-store-list-card-button{max-width:100%}@media(min-width:992px){.store-locator-page .store-locator-page-container .store-locator-store-list-card-button{max-width:89.5%}}.store-locator-page .store-locator-page-container .store-locator-page-error-title{color:var(--color-black);font-family:var(--font-roboto-bold);font-size:16px;font-weight:400;line-height:24px}.store-locator-page .store-locator-page-container .store-locator-page-error-description{color:var(--color-black);font-family:var(--font-roboto-regular);font-size:14px;font-weight:400;line-height:20px}.store-locator-page .store-locator-page-container .store-locator-stores-map-card-title{color:var(--color-black);font-family:var(--font-roboto-bold);font-size:16px;font-weight:400;line-height:24px}.store-locator-page .store-locator-page-container .store-locator-stores-map-card-text{color:var(--color-black);font-family:var(--font-roboto-regular);font-size:14px;font-weight:400;line-height:20px}.store-locator-page .store-locator-page-container .gm-style-iw-c{padding:16px}.store-locator-page .store-locator-page-container .gm-style-iw-d{max-width:100%}